ABSTRACT:
An optical head in use with an optomagnetic disk apparatus employs a polarized beam splitter when information is recorded on and read out from a recording medium. In the optical head according to the present invention, the polarization plane of the polarized beam splitter is arranged so that it makes an angle of substantially 45.degree. with the polarization angle of the polarized laser beam entering the polarized beam splitter, whereby the optical head according to this invention does not use a 1/2 wavelength plate which is indispensable to the conventional optical head. In addition, the assembly and adjustment of the optical head according to the present invention are simplified.
